LEXINGTON, Ky. (ABC36 NEWS NOW) – A Lexington man appeared in court Monday on several charges tied to a recent bus stop shooting.

Jon’Tay Mattingly was arraigned over Zoom from the Fayette County Detention Center, where he entered a not guilty plea.

Mattingly is charged with three counts of first-degree wanton endangerment, first-degree criminal mischief, and tampering with physical evidence. His bond was set at $50,000, with conditions including electronic monitoring, no weapons, and no contact with the victims. A preliminary hearing is scheduled for September 29 at 8:30 a.m.
